介绍
网络接口卡 (NIC) 是现代计算机系统的重要组成部分,可促进设备和网络之间的无缝通信。NIC 也称为网络适配器或网络接口控制器,它使设备能够连接到局域网 (LAN) 或广域网 (WAN),对于访问互联网和其他网络资源至关重要。本文深入探讨了网络接口卡的历史、工作原理、类型和未来前景。
历史和起源
网络通信的概念早于现代 NIC。早期的网络使用专门的硬件组件来实现计算机之间的数据交换。然而,网络接口卡的正式推出可以追溯到 20 世纪 70 年代以太网的出现。罗伯特·梅特卡夫和他的施乐 PARC 团队开发了以太网,这是一种广泛使用的 LAN 技术,为现代网络奠定了基础。
首次提及 NIC 是在 IEEE 802.3 标准中,该标准定义了以太网协议和网络接口卡的硬件规格。自那时起,NIC 已发生了重大变化,以适应不断变化的网络技术和带宽需求。
有关网络接口卡的详细信息
网络接口卡充当计算机或其他联网设备与网络介质(例如铜缆或光纤电缆)之间的中介。它在计算机的数字信号和网络介质上使用的模拟信号之间转换数据。NIC 有多种形式,包括主板上的集成 NIC 和可插入计算机扩展槽的独立扩展卡。
内部结构及功能
网络接口卡的内部结构可能因所采用的类型和技术而异。但是,大多数 NIC 中的常见组件包括:
-
MAC(媒体访问控制)地址:分配给每个 NIC 的唯一标识符,用于将其与网络上的其他设备区分开来。
-
以太网控制器:负责实现以太网协议、处理数据发送和接收的核心部件。
-
缓冲存储器:临时存储传入和传出的数据,使 NIC 能够有效处理突发的网络活动。
-
收发器:将计算机的数字信号转换为模拟信号,以便通过网络介质传输,反之亦然。
-
总线接口:用于连接计算机主板或扩展槽。
当设备发送数据时,NIC 将数据封装在数据包中,并附加源和目标 MAC 地址。然后,它将这些数据包传输到网络介质上。在接收端,NIC 处理传入的数据包,提取数据,并将其传递给计算机。
网络接口卡的主要特点
网络接口卡在确定网络性能和用户体验方面起着关键作用。NIC 的主要功能包括:
-
数据传输速度:NIC 支持各种数据传输速率,其中千兆以太网 (1000 Mbps) 和万兆以太网 (10,000 Mbps) 是常见标准。
-
双工模式:NIC 可以以半双工或全双工模式运行,允许以全双工方式同时进行双向数据传输。
-
网络唤醒 (WoL):某些 NIC 支持 WoL,使远程设备能够唤醒处于睡眠或关机状态的计算机以进行网络访问。
-
巨型帧:支持巨型帧的网卡可以处理更大的数据包,从而可能减少开销并提高吞吐量。
网络接口卡的类型
网络接口卡有多种类型,可满足不同的连接需求。以下是一些常见的 NIC 类型:
类型 | 描述 |
---|---|
以太网卡 | 最常见的类型,支持以太网标准(例如,10/100/1000 Mbps)。 |
无线网卡 (Wi-Fi) | 支持无线连接,符合 IEEE 802.11 标准。 |
光纤网卡 | 使用光纤电缆实现高速、长距离连接。 |
USB 网卡 | 通过 USB 端口连接的外部 NIC,提供便携性。 |
PCIe 网卡 | 插入主板上 PCIe 插槽的高性能 NIC。 |
网卡使用方法及常见问题
网络接口卡是各种应用程序的关键组件,包括:
-
互联网:NIC 使计算机能够连接到互联网,访问网站和在线服务。
-
本地网络通信:NIC 促进 LAN 上设备之间的通信,允许文件共享和资源访问。
-
流媒体和在线游戏:为了获得流畅的媒体流和低延迟的游戏体验,高速 NIC 至关重要。
常见问题及解决方案:
-
网速慢:确保 NIC 驱动程序是最新的,检查网络拥塞,或考虑升级到更快的 NIC。
-
连接问题:验证电缆连接、检查电缆故障或在另一台计算机上测试 NIC。
-
不兼容:确保网卡与计算机的硬件和操作系统兼容。
-
频繁断线:检查是否过热、驱动程序问题或硬件故障。
主要特点及比较
以下是 NIC 与类似网络相关术语的比较:
特征 | 网络接口卡 | 调制解调器 | 路由器 |
---|---|---|---|
功能 | 网络连接 | 数据调制 | 网络转发 |
类型 | 以太网、Wi-Fi、光纤 | DSL、电缆、拨号 | 有线、无线 |
在网络架构中的作用 | 端点设备 | 连接至 ISP | 管理网络 |
前景和未来技术
随着网络技术的不断发展,网络接口卡也将不断发展以满足新的需求。与 NIC 相关的一些未来观点和技术包括:
-
更高的数据传输速率:NIC 将支持更高的数据速率以适应新兴技术和应用。
-
与 SoC 集成:NIC 可能会集成到片上系统 (SoC) 中,以实现更紧凑、更节能的设备。
-
5G 及以上:NIC 将适应支持 5G 和未来的移动通信标准,实现更快、更可靠的无线连接。
网络接口卡和代理服务器
代理服务器在网络安全和性能优化中发挥着至关重要的作用。它们充当用户和互联网之间的中介,代表客户端处理请求和响应。网络接口卡通过在代理服务器和客户端之间提供高速连接和高效的数据传输来增强代理服务器的性能。
NIC 对于数据中心或云环境中的代理服务器尤其重要,因为高吞吐量和低延迟对于同时为众多客户端提供服务至关重要。像 OneProxy 这样的代理服务器提供商可以利用先进的 NIC 来确保他们的服务满足现代互联网用户日益增长的需求。
相关链接
有关网络接口卡的更多信息,请考虑探索以下资源:
总之,网络接口卡是支持无缝网络通信的基本组件。随着技术的进步,NIC 将继续发展,提供更快、更可靠的连接,提高设备和网络的性能。对于像 OneProxy 这样的代理服务器提供商来说,投资先进的 NIC 可以显著提高服务质量和客户满意度。